The Importance of Post-Match Interviews
Post-match interviews serve as a bridge between the game and the fans, offering a unique glimpse into the minds of players and managers. These interviews are not just about recapping the events of the match; they're about understanding the thought processes, the tactical decisions, and the emotional responses that shaped the outcome. For fans, it's a chance to connect with their favorite team on a deeper level, hearing firsthand accounts of the challenges and triumphs experienced on the pitch. For the media, these interviews provide valuable material for analysis, commentary, and storytelling, fueling the ongoing narrative of the season.
The impact of these interviews extends beyond immediate reactions. They can influence public perception, shape opinions, and even affect team morale. A well-articulated explanation of a tactical decision can clarify a manager's vision, while a heartfelt expression of disappointment from a player can resonate with fans who share their passion. In the age of social media, these interviews are often dissected and shared widely, amplifying their impact and contributing to the ongoing dialogue surrounding the sport.
Furthermore, post-match interviews hold managers accountable. They must face questions about their strategies, player selections, and in-game adjustments. This scrutiny encourages transparency and provides fans with a sense of involvement in the team's journey. While managers often prefer to focus on the positives, they must also address criticisms and explain areas where the team fell short. This accountability is a crucial aspect of modern football, fostering a connection between the team and its supporters. Analyzing the Answers
The manager's responses typically focus on tactical decisions, team performance, and individual player contributions. They often emphasize the importance of preparation, resilience, and maintaining a positive attitude. Managers are also mindful of managing expectations and avoiding complacency, highlighting areas for improvement even after a victory.
Player interviews tend to be more emotionally driven, reflecting the intensity and passion of the game. Players often express their gratitude to the fans, praise their teammates, and emphasize the importance of teamwork and determination. They may also share personal anecdotes or insights into specific moments during the match.
